如何在阿里云服务器里搭建网站
随着互联网的发展,网站已经成为了我们生活中不可缺少的一部分。搭建自己的网站,不仅可以满足个人需求,还可以将自己的产品、服务推广给更多人。那么如何在阿里云服务器上搭建自己的网站呢?本文将会详细介绍,在阿里云服务器上搭建网站的具体步骤。
一、购买阿里云服务器
要在阿里云服务器上搭建网站,首先需要购买阿里云服务器。在阿里云官网,可以选择所需的服务器配置和地域进行购买。购买时需要注意以下几点:
1.服务器配置:要根据自己的实际需求选择服务器配置,包括 CPU、内存、带宽等。
2.地域:根据自己的实际情况选择服务器的地域,同时需要考虑服务器的网络环境、成本等。
3.操作系统:可以选择自己熟悉的操作系统,如 CentOS、Ubuntu 等。
4.购买时长:根据自己的需求选择购买时长,一般建议选择较长的时长,以享受更多的优惠。
购买完成后,需要按照提示进行相应操作,完成服务器的初始化设置。
二、安装 LAMP 环境
在搭建网站之前,需要安装 LAMP 环境,LAMP 环境是指 Linux Apache MySQL PHP 的组合,主要用于支持网站的运行。
1.安装 Apache
在终端输入以下命令进行安装:
“`
sudo apt-get install apache2
“`
安装完成后,可以通过以下命令进行启动和停止:
“`
sudo service apache2 start
sudo service apache2 stop
“`
可以通过浏览器访问服务器的 IP 地址,如果出现 Apache 欢迎页面,则说明 Apache 安装成功。
2.安装 MySQL
在终端输入以下命令进行安装:
“`
sudo apt-get install mysql-server
“`
安装过程中需要填写 MySQL 的 root 用户密码。安装完成后,可以通过以下命令启动和停止 MySQL:
“`
sudo service mysql start
sudo service mysql stop
“`
3.安装 PHP
在终端输入以下命令进行安装:
“`
sudo apt-get install php libapache2-mod-php php-mysql
“`
安装完成后,可以通过以下命令重启 Apache:
“`
sudo service apache2 restart
“`
安装完成后,可以通过在终端输入以下命令来测试 PHP 是否安装成功:
“`
sudo vi /var/www/html/test.php
“`
在 test.php 中写入以下内容:
“`
<?php
phpinfo();
?>
“`
保存并退出,然后在浏览器中输入服务器 IP 地址/test.php,如果出现 PHP 的相关信息,则说明 PHP 安装成功。
三、搭建网站
在安装好 LAMP 环境后,就可以开始搭建自己的网站了。
1.上传网站文件
将网站文件上传到服务器中,可以通过 FTP 或者 SCP 的方式进行上传。
2.配置域名解析
在阿里云 DNS 解析中,将域名解析到服务器 IP。
3.配置 Apache 虚拟主机
打开 Apache 的配置文件,在文件底部添加以下内容:
“`
ServerAdmin webmaster@localhost
DocumentRoot /var/www/website
ServerName www.example.com
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
“`
其中,DocumentRoot 表示网站的根目录,ServerName 表示网站的域名。添加完成后,重启 Apache 服务器。
“`
sudo service apache2 restart
“`
四、通过域名访问网站
在完成以上操作后,就可以通过域名访问自己的网站了。
总结
以上就是在阿里云服务器上搭建网站的具体步骤。需要注意的是,搭建网站过程中需要了解基本的 Linux 命令和 LAMP 环境的配置问题。另外,在安装过程中需要保障服务器安全,避免被黑客攻击。
转转请注明出处:https://www.yunxiaoer.com/101124.html